Transaction 1844c69b61c43c2a4c3058a8d211bbf85ddd07454cec3fc655f584872021f1a4
2 Input
2 Outputs
- 1844c69b61c43c2a4c3058a8d211bbf85ddd07454cec3fc655f584872021f1a4:0
- 1844c69b61c43c2a4c3058a8d211bbf85ddd07454cec3fc655f584872021f1a4:1
value 177105
address 1M3VRy3mzshNh8hkhEuwTp8EP2igCiSVw7
value 1097033
address 183b1reVUSMPEz1Ynh8ePVvxCZ6Ne5iuJd